CUET Chemistry Syllabus 2026: Highlights
If you are interested in driving your career in Chemistry, one of the branches of science, then check out the overview of the CUET Chemistry syllabus in brief. This will help you understand the exam and other key details that are helpful for preparation.
| Features | Details |
| Exam Conducting Authority | National Testing Agency (NTA) |
| Mode of Examination | Computer-Based Test (CBT) |
| Frequency of the examination | Once a Year |
| Syllabus Download Website | Yet to be released |
| Medium of the examination | 13 languages: English, Hindi, Assamese, Bengali, Gujarati, Kannada, Malayalam, Marathi, Odia, Punjabi, Tamil, Telugu, and Urdu |
| Type of Questions | Multiple Choice Questions (MCQs) |
| Total Questions | 50 (all compulsory) |
| Exam Duration | 60 minutes |
| Total Marks per Subject | 250 |
| Marking Scheme | +5 for each correct answer; -1 for each incorrect answer |
| Mapping for Courses | BSc in Chemistry, BSc in Biochemistry |
Also Read: CUET 2026 Exam Dates CUET UG Chemistry Syllabus 2026
In addition to Candidates who wish to pursue their UG degree in BSc Chemistry offered at more than 200
CUET 2026 participating universities, can check out the syllabus from below:
| Unit | Topics |
|---|
| Unit I: Solutions | Types of solutions, expression of concentration of solutions of solids in liquids, solubility of gases in liquids, solid solutions, Raoult's law, colligative properties - relative lowering of vapour pressure, elevation of boiling point, depression of freezing point, osmotic pressure, determination of molecular masses using colligative properties, abnormal molecular mass, Van't Hoff factor. |
| Unit II: Electrochemistry | Redox reactions, EMF of a cell, standard electrode potential, Nernst equation and its application to chemical cells, Relation between Gibbs energy change and EMF of a cell, conductance in electrolytic solutions, specific and molar conductivity, variations of conductivity with concentration, Kohlrausch's Law, electrolysis and law of electrolysis (elementary idea), dry cell-electrolytic cells and Galvanic cells, lead accumulator, fuel cells, corrosion. |
| Unit III: Chemical Kinetics | Rate of a reaction (Average and instantaneous), factors affecting rate of reaction: concentration, temperature, catalyst; order and molecularity of a reaction, rate law and specific rate constant, integrated rate equations and half-life (only for zero and first order reactions), concept of collision theory (elementary idea, no mathematical treatment), activation energy, Arrhenius equation. |
| Unit IV: d and f Block Elements | General introduction, electronic configuration, occurrence and characteristics of transition metals, general trends in properties of the first row transition metals – metallic character, ionization enthalpy, oxidation states, ionic radii, colour, catalytic property, magnetic properties, interstitial compounds, alloy formation, preparation and properties of K2Cr2O7 and KMnO4. Lanthanoids - Electronic configuration, oxidation states, chemical reactivity and lanthanoid contraction and its consequences. Actinoids - Electronic configuration, oxidation states and comparison with lanthanoids. |
| Unit V: Coordination Compounds | Coordination compounds - Introduction, ligands, coordination number, colour, magnetic properties and shapes, IUPAC nomenclature of mononuclear coordination compounds. Bonding, Werner's theory, VBT, and CFT; structure and stereoisomerism, importance of coordination compounds (in qualitative analysis, extraction of metals and biological system). |
| Unit VI: Haloalkanes and Haloarenes | Nomenclature, nature of C–X bond, physical and chemical properties, optical rotation mechanism of substitution reactions. Haloarenes: Nature of C–X bond, substitution reactions (Directive influence of halogen in monosubstituted compounds only). Uses and environmental effects of - dichloromethane, trichloromethane, tetrachloromethane, iodoform, freons, DDT. |
| Unit VII: Alcohols, Phenols and Ethers | Alcohols: Nomenclature, methods of preparation, physical and chemical properties (of primary alcohols only), identification of primary, secondary and tertiary alcohols, mechanism of dehydration, uses with special reference to methanol and ethanol. Phenols: Nomenclature, methods of preparation, physical and chemical properties, acidic nature of phenol, electrophilic substitution reactions, uses of phenols. Ethers: Nomenclature, methods of preparation, physical and chemical properties, uses. |
| Unit VIII: Aldehydes, Ketones and Carboxylic Acids | Aldehydes and Ketones: Nomenclature, nature of carbonyl group, methods of preparation, physical and chemical properties, mechanism of nucleophilic addition, reactivity of alpha hydrogen in aldehydes, uses. Carboxylic Acids: Nomenclature, acidic nature, methods of preparation, physical and chemical properties; uses. |
| Unit IX: Amines | Amines: Nomenclature, classification, structure, methods of preparation, physical and chemical properties, uses, identification of primary, secondary and tertiary amines. Diazonium salts: Preparation, chemical reactions and importance in synthetic organic chemistry. |
| Unit X: Biomolecules | Carbohydrates - Classification (aldoses and ketoses), monosaccharides (glucose and fructose), D-L configuration oligosaccharides (sucrose, lactose, maltose), polysaccharides (starch, cellulose, glycogen); Importance of carbohydrates. Proteins -Elementary idea of - amino acids, peptide bond, polypeptides, proteins, structure of proteins - primary, secondary, tertiary structure and quaternary structures (qualitative idea only), denaturation of proteins; enzymes. Hormones - Elementary idea excluding structure. Vitamins - Classification and functions. Nucleic Acids: DNA and RNA |

CUET 2026 Negative Marking Scheme
Check out the
CUET UG 2026 marking scheme from here:
- For every right answer marked by the candidate in the exam, +5 marks will be awarded to the candidate.
- For every incorrect answer marked by the candidates in the examination, -1 mark will be deducted from the candidate.
- If the candidate has not answered any question or marked it as the “Unanswered/ Marked for Review”, no marks will be deducted.
- If more than one correct answer is found by the exam officials in the question paper, +5 marks will be awarded for the candidates who have marked any of the options of the particular question

Preparation Tips for CUET Chemistry Exam
If you're planning to take the CUET Chemistry exam for the academic session 2026-2027, one can use the following strategies to maximise your performance:
- Know the Syllabus & Exam Pattern inside out: At First candidates need to carefully study the CUET Chemistry syllabus which include Class 12 Chemistry NCERT Books. After that understand the exam pattern to gain understanding about the number of questions, marks per question, time allowed, negative marking etc.
- Gather and Use Good Study Material: During the first phase of preparation one needs to study the NCERT textbooks thoroughly as most questions are built on NCERT concepts. Get reliable CUET guidebooks and trusted online resources. Use study aids like summary notes, reaction maps, formula sheets.
- Create a Structured Study Plan: In order to crack the CUET 2026 Chemistry exam and get their desired university one needs to devote at least 2‑3 hours daily to Chemistry, with regular slots for revision to prevent forgetting earlier topics. Also candidates need to allocate more time to high‑weight and weak topics.
Break your plan into phases: learning → practice → revision.- Practice Intensively: It is highly advisable for the candidates to solve previous years’ CUET question papers and mock tests. This helps you get familiar with types of questions, time constraints, and recurring themes. Doing the previous year question paper analysis trend, one can identify which topics you are strong in, and which need more work.
- Time Management & Exam Strategy: Try to solve as many previous year question papers and mock tests. This will help you in managing the time. Don’t spend too long on any one question.
